Job Summary:

The Vanderbilt Health Executive Search Team is conducting a national search for a Division Counsel – Healthcare Transactions. VUMC is seeking an attorney with experience advising and providing legal support in transactional and contract matters within a healthcare environment. This position will be dedicated to transaction support in all areas of the healthcare enterprise, such as professional services arrangements, operations support in various VUMC subsidiaries, general contracting (including supply chain), and support in M&A transactions and joint ventures in which the healthcare enterprise may be involved. This position will carry the title of Division Counsel and will work within the Office of Legal Affairs, reporting to a Managing Counsel and the VUMC General Counsel. Candidates should possess a minimum of seven (7) years’ experience in transactional legal work, with at least three (3) of those years providing legal advice and assistance to healthcare institutions or companies. The ideal candidate will have worked with or for a hospital or health system or a law firm advising a hospital or healthcare company. Preference will be given to candidates with experience advising academic medical centers or with other significant, relevant experience. The successful candidate will have a solid understanding of federal and state regulatory schemes impacting such areas in a healthcare transactional environment. Relevant experience and demonstrated understanding of fraud, waste, and abuse laws, Medicare, and Medicaid (TennCare) laws, and related regulations is required. The successful candidate will be a good negotiator with excellent oral and written communication skills and will have the ability to work both independently and as part of a team within a dynamic and fast paced environment. Excellent client management skills, the ability to prioritize competing demands, and the ability to balance risk with organizational goals will be necessary. This position will also involve working with and managing outside legal resources.

Role Accountabilities:

  • Support the transactional activities of a large academic medical center.

  • Advise clients within VUMC on the relevant regulatory schemes involved in contracting and transactional matters.

  • Support the development and structural organization of various business lines.

  • Monitor changes in relevant regulatory areas and provide education on those changes to business and operational personnel and compliance and legal affairs teams.

  • Draft, negotiate, and advise on institutional contracts, letters of intent, confidentiality agreements, affiliation agreements, memorandum of understandings and professional services agreements.

  • Develop and maintain appropriate template agreements to maintain efficiencies in contracting where appropriate.

  • Provide regulatory support and assistance on contract and transactional matters in which VUMC may engage.

  • Provide support to hospital and subsidiary operations as appropriate; and

  • Provide guidance and assistance to other colleagues in the Office of Legal Affairs in a highly collaborative and team-oriented fashion.

Qualifications – External:

  • JD degree from an ABA-accredited law school.

  • Must have at least 5 years (preferably 7 years or more) of directly applicable experience, with at least three years providing legal advice and assistance to healthcare institutions or companies.

  • Employment contingent upon State of Tennessee licensure or registration and receipt of In-House Counsel Practice Certificate. The successful candidate must also apply for and become licensed in the State of Tennessee within 12 months of employment or, if earlier, the date required under applicable rules of the Tennessee Supreme Court.

Preferred Qualifications:

  • 7 years plus of experience Providing legal advice.

  • Experience supporting a hospital or health System.

  • Experience with contract drafting and transactional matters.

  • Experience working with subsidiary companies.

  • Experience working with business leaders to achieve transactional goals.
